51工具盒子

依楼听风雨
笑看云卷云舒,淡观潮起潮落

最新发布

在PostgreSQL中限制可视列宽度显示
日常运维

在PostgreSQL中限制可视列宽度显示

厉飞雨 阅读(106) 评论(0) 赞(11)

英文: Limit the visual column width display in PostgreSQL 问题 {#heading} ============= 如何在PostgreSQL中在视觉上限制列的显示,同时仍允许该列存储值达到其最大长度? 我的意思不是截断它,因为那只是临时的。当你再次加载表时,它将显示列的值的最大字符数。 例如,列access_t...

使用 FastAPI+aiosqlite+databases 搭建服务端的基础用法
经验分享

使用 FastAPI+aiosqlite+databases 搭建服务端的基础用法

厉飞雨 阅读(87) 评论(0) 赞(13)

说明 {#说明} -------- 本文是主要为从未使用过这些框架的人做一个介绍,并没有太多的技术含量。 连接池 {#连接池} ---------- 首先先把我最焦虑的问题放在这里,到底要不要一个连接池? 我在 `aiosqlite` 的仓库中搜到了这样一条 [issue](https://github.com/omnilib/aiosqlite/issues/163)...

MySQL死锁是什么?该如何解决?
日常运维

MySQL死锁是什么?该如何解决?

厉飞雨 阅读(108) 评论(0) 赞(10)

你好,我是猿java。 MySQL 死锁是什么?如果在实际开发中遇到死锁,该如何解决?这篇文章,我们来详细地聊一聊。 1. 什么是死锁? {#1-什么是死锁?} ===================== 在数据库中,事务是一个独立的工作单元,它必须要么完全执行,要么完全不执行。事务通常会请求对数据库资源的锁定以保证数据的一致性和完整性。然而,当两个事务分别持有对方所需的...

前端人的 Python、Conda 环境搭建
白嫖帮

前端人的 Python、Conda 环境搭建

厉飞雨 阅读(112) 评论(0) 赞(12)

前言 {#前言} -------- 许多 AI 相关的项目、游戏辅助工具都使用 Python 语言开发,迫使我开始接触 Python 的环境搭建。作为一个前端人,我已经对 Node.js、NVM、NPM 等工具再熟悉不过了,但搭建 Python 的过程中还是碰到了不少困难,在此记录一下,让和我一样的前端人能更快地理解 Python 的生态体系。 Python 生态 {#Py...

关于 MySql 的执行计划与索引
新视野

关于 MySql 的执行计划与索引

厉飞雨 阅读(158) 评论(0) 赞(11)

<p>昨天在工作的时候,有一个最近上线的项目。</p> <p>运维告诉我有一个sql查询居然长达14秒,那我肯定不能忍啊,决定要优化一下。</p> <p>我是首先看了下代码,觉得和它没关系,然后拿到sql,再对比下生产上表的索引,竟然没有针对这sql的索引!</p> <p>怎会如此粗心!心痛啊!...